Purpose
This skill structures a brief that increases the probability Figma AI (primarily Figma Make, secondarily sidebar AI actions) produces something useful on the first attempt. It does not generate design. It does not replace a designer. It does not invoke Figma AI programmatically. It produces a human-readable brief that a PM hands to a designer (or pastes into a Figma Make session) to get a higher-quality first scaffold.
The honest framing: Figma AI in Q1 2026 is a library-awareness-dependent, card-granularity-reliable, brand-voice-unaware tool. This skill makes the brief match what Figma AI can consume and explicitly fences off what it cannot.
When to use
- Briefing Figma Make or Figma's sidebar AI for a card-, section-, or single-screen-sized surface
- The consuming team has a mature, linked design system library (see precondition below)
- You want the first Figma AI scaffold to use the right library components, the right variants, and the right states without hand-correction
- You need to hand the brief to a human designer (the normal case) and want the scope boundaries explicit
When NOT to use
- Full product redesigns or multi-screen flows (scope too large; Figma AI scaffolds one surface at a time)
- Brand refreshes (brand voice is out of scope for Figma AI)
- Interaction flows, state machines, or prototypes (Figma Make emits static frames only)
- Design systems with AI-readiness score <3/5 on typed props or variant coverage (the brief has nothing to anchor against)
- Content-driven surfaces where editorial voice is load-bearing (e.g. story blocks, long-form editorial, brand manifesto pages)
- Edge-state work (Figma AI generates happy-path only; a skilled designer is required for the rest)
- Accessibility audits (sidebar AI can rename layers but cannot reason about ARIA, focus order, or screen-reader semantics)

Library-readiness precondition check (BLOCKING)
Before producing a brief, the skill checks the consuming team's design system AI-readiness.
Required minimum: ≥3/5 on typed props AND ≥3/5 on variant coverage (from
design-system-ai-readiness-audit.md).
If
is provided:--readiness-score
- Read the audit file. Extract typed-props score and variant-coverage score.
- If either <3/5: output a blocking warning, refuse to produce the brief, and point the user to
to improve the library first.design-system-ai-readiness-audit.md - If both ≥3/5: proceed.
If
is NOT provided:--readiness-score
- Prompt the PM: "This skill requires a design system AI-readiness score of ≥3/5 on typed props and variant coverage. Have you run
? [yes / no / don't know]"/design-system-ai-readiness-audit - If "no" or "don't know": display the blocking warning anyway, produce the brief with a header caveat ("⚠️ Library readiness unverified — output may be unusable against an immature library"), and log the unverified state.
- If "yes": proceed.
The blocking warning is non-negotiable because without library readiness, the brief points to components that don't exist, and Figma Make silently substitutes primitives. The PM gets a scaffold that looks plausible and is wrong — the exact false-confidence failure mode this skill is meant to prevent.
Method
Step 1 — Read the intent and classify the surface
Read
--intent (if provided) or prompt the PM for the surface. Classify it as one of:
- Component (single atomic element: button, card, badge)
- Section (a grouped region within a screen: hero, data table, comparison block)
- Screen (a full viewport surface: product page, dashboard, settings)
- Flow (multiple screens) → REJECT. Flows are out of scope. Redirect to a human designer.
Write the surface classification at the top of the brief.
Step 2 — Run the library-readiness precondition
Per the precondition check above. If blocked, stop here and produce only the warning output. If unverified, proceed with the caveat header.
Step 3 — Identify library components available for the surface
Name each library component the brief will reference by its exact library name, not by description.
- ✅
ScoreCard/variant=trend-up - ❌ "a card showing the score with an upward trend"
If you (as the skill) don't know the library's component names: prompt the PM to supply them OR delegate to a human designer who has library access. Do not guess — guessed names will silently miss in Figma Make and fall through to primitives.
Step 4 — Structure the content hierarchy (info, not copy)
Produce a hierarchical outline of the information the surface must display. This is structural, not narrative.
- ✅
Title > Score (number) > Trend indicator (up/down/flat) > Timestamp > CTA to details - ❌
"A prominent header saying 'Your Risk Score' with a big number showing..."
Narrative copy is brand voice work. Figma AI cannot reason about it. Defer to the "Out of scope" section.
Step 5 — Enumerate required variants
Enumerate every variant the surface must support. Include default plus all applicable states:
default
(if interactive)hover
(if keyboard-navigable)focus
(if can fail)error
(if async)loading
(if can have no data)empty
(if has loading shimmer pattern)skeleton
(if can be disabled)disabled
(if collapsible)expanded
Figma Make generates happy-path only unless each variant is named. Listing variants is the single highest-leverage thing this brief does.
Step 6 — Write the explicit out-of-scope section and hand-off to human designer
Every brief ends with an Out of scope for Figma AI — human designer required section. Never omit. Never implicit. Always explicit. See the template below.

Quality gates (8 checks applied to every brief before publication)
- Library readiness ≥3/5 on typed props AND variant coverage (or unverified-warning header present)
- Target surface is component, section, or screen — not a flow, not a multi-screen redesign
- Content structure is hierarchical, not narrative — no paragraphs of prose in the content structure section
- All applicable variants enumerated — default + every state the surface can enter
- Out-of-scope section present and non-empty — at least 5 items from the default list or their justified absence
- No brand voice or copy in the brief body — brand voice belongs ONLY in the hand-off context for the designer, never in the Figma AI-facing fields
- No edge states in the main brief body — edge states are explicitly deferred to the human designer
- Experimental banner present at the top of the output — non-negotiable
If any gate fails, the skill blocks output and returns a numbered failure list.
